Understanding Thread Lift Treatment
How a Thread Lift Works
A thread lift involves carefully positioning specialized dissolvable threads beneath the skin. These threads provide temporary mechanical support to targeted tissues while also stimulating the body's natural collagen response. As collagen develops around the treated areas, it can contribute to improved skin firmness and texture over time.
The technique is generally performed through small entry points rather than the larger incisions associated with traditional facelift surgery. This makes it an attractive option for people who want facial rejuvenation with a less invasive approach.

Benefits of a Non-Surgical Facelift
A More Refreshed Facial Appearance
One of the main reasons people consider thread lifts is their ability to provide a subtle lifting effect without traditional facelift surgery. Supporting lax tissues can improve facial contours and create a more refreshed appearance while maintaining natural-looking facial characteristics.
Collagen Stimulation
Beyond providing physical support, dissolvable threads can stimulate collagen production around the treated area. Collagen is an important structural protein responsible for supporting skin firmness and elasticity. The gradual collagen response may contribute to continued improvement after the initial lifting effect.
Minimally Invasive Approach
Unlike a conventional facelift, a thread lift does not require extensive surgical incisions. The minimally invasive nature of the procedure may appeal to individuals who prefer a treatment involving less disruption to the skin and underlying tissues.
Who May Consider a Thread Lift?
Suitable Candidates
Thread lifts may be considered by adults experiencing early or moderate facial laxity who want a subtle improvement in facial definition. People seeking dramatic correction of significant sagging may require a different treatment approach. During a consultation, facial structure, skin condition, degree of laxity, and aesthetic expectations can all be evaluated.
Realistic Expectations
Understanding the limitations of a thread lift is important. The procedure can improve selected areas of laxity, but it does not produce the same degree of correction as surgical facelift procedures. A suitable treatment plan should focus on natural-looking enhancement rather than an overly tight or altered appearance.
What to Expect During the Treatment
Before the Procedure
A consultation is an important part of the treatment process. The treatment area can be assessed, facial proportions can be discussed, and individual goals can be considered. Patients should also provide information about medications, existing medical conditions, allergies, and previous cosmetic procedures so appropriate precautions can be taken.
After the Procedure
Some temporary swelling, tenderness, bruising, or tightness may occur after treatment. Recovery experiences vary between individuals and depend on the areas treated and the technique used. Following aftercare instructions carefully can help support a smoother recovery and reduce unnecessary irritation to the treated area.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is a thread lift completely non-surgical?
A thread lift is considered a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ure rather than traditional facelift surgery. It uses small entry points to position dissolvable threads beneath the skin.
How long does a thread lift take to show results?
Some lifting can be noticeable relatively soon after treatment, while further improvement may develop gradually as collagen production is stimulated. Individual results and timelines can vary.
Does a thread lift look natural?
When appropriately planned and performed, a thread lift is intended to create a subtle lifting effect that preserves natural facial movement and proportions.
How long can thread lift results last?
The duration of results varies according to factors such as the type of threads used, treatment area, skin characteristics, aging process, and individual response to treatment.
Can a thread lift replace a traditional facelift?
A thread lift and surgical facelift are different procedures. Thread lifts may be suitable for mild to moderate laxity, whereas a surgical facelift generally provides more extensive correction for significant skin and tissue sagging.
